4.0 out of 5 stars Actually, Armando Moreno sings with Enrique Rodriguez' orquestra, June 14, 2008
By 
This review is from: Tangos, Valses Y Milongas (Audio CD)
For most of his career Enrique Rodriguez was famous for leading what could be considered the ultimate Argentine dance band, proficient not only with Buenos Aires' holy trinity of tango, milonga and vals, but just about every other dance rhythm under the sun, including foxtrot, polka and paso doble. However, this accomplished orquestra characteristica's best work (IHMO) was by far is in the tango rhythm, where they set up a light and very accessible 2X4 sound, excellent for dancing rhythmically in close embrace style.

Unfortunately his genius did not run to vals and milonga, and IMO the milongas on this CD are utterly horrendous. And, Rodriguez valses get old fast: although danceable to many of them are novelty songs not to be taken seriously, and all of them lack the romance we expect of the genre. However, all is forgiven, since the first 2 tracks are absolute gems, considered widely to be classics of Argentine tango, so as a tango DJ and intermediate to advanced dancer I am forced give this CD 4 stars, especially considering the wasteland of CDs out there with nothing I would want to dance to on them.

If you are a beginning Argentine tango dancer, this is not an album to get early in your career. Instead get "Tangos con Armando Moreno" on the same label, which has about 10 classic tracks (more or less depending on who's counting).
